Long-term outcome after pancreas transplantation
Angelika C Gruessner1, David E R Sutherland, Rainer W G Gruessner
1College of Public Health, University of Arizona, 1295 N. Martin Ave, Tucson, AZ 85724-5163, USA. acgruess@email.arizona.edu
Current Opinion in Organ Transplantation
|December 22, 2011
Summary
Pancreas transplantation can restore normal blood sugar levels in diabetic patients. Careful donor selection is key to improving both short-term and long-term pancreas graft function for better metabolic control.

Background:
- Pancreas transplantation is the only definitive treatment for insulin-dependent diabetes mellitus.
- Limited data exists on factors influencing long-term pancreas graft function beyond short-term survival.
Purpose of the Study:
- To identify factors distinguishing short-term from long-term pancreas graft function.
- To analyze trends in pancreas transplant graft survival.
Main Methods:
- Analysis of 18,159 pancreas transplants from the International Pancreas Transplant Registry (1978-2005).
- Evaluation of short-term and long-term graft function rates.
- Assessment of donor and recipient factors impacting graft survival.
Main Results:
- Significant improvements in long-term graft function observed over time.
- 5, 10, and 20-year graft function rates reported for different transplant types.
- Deceased donor quality, recipient age, ethnicity, and induction therapy impacted long-term outcomes.
Conclusions:
- Careful donor selection is crucial for achieving successful long-term pancreas graft function.
- Optimizing donor factors can lead to sustained normoglycemia in diabetic patients.
- Recipient characteristics and induction therapy also play a role in pancreas transplant success.

Chronic Pancreatitis I: Introduction
Chronic pancreatitis is a long-standing, relapsing inflammation of the pancreas, characterized by irreversible damage to the gland. It results in progressive destruction of the pancreatic parenchyma, fibrosis, and eventual loss of both exocrine and endocrine function.
